One of the cornerstones of reliable networking is communication skills. Whether you are introducing yourself at an event or participating in a meeting, it is vital to be able to clearly, confidently and articulately communicate your insights and concepts. Additionally, it is additionally crucial to be able click here to demonstrate solid non-verbal communication skills as well. For example, subtle cues like keeping eye contact, having open body language and nodding your head are effective non-verbal communication tools. Ultimately, open spoken and non-verbal communication plays an essential role in building rapport and trust at these professional networking events.

For instance, a core ability required for networking is active listening. While many people focus on what they are going to say to other people, the most effective networkers are those that prioritise listening to other people. Fundamentally, active listening includes offering your complete focus to the speaker, asking thoughtful questions and demonstrating authentic interest in their experiences and perspectives. By listening thoroughly, you can identify any kind of common interests, uncover possible collaboration opportunities and develop trust. Ultimately, active listening forms the foundation of all effective networking interactions.
